How do you pay for a solar PV system?

As in any other type of investment, Solar PV customers also have different options to pay for the system, depending on what's financially more advantageous for the particular project. The most common payment options in the Solar Industry are Cash Purchase, Power Purchase Agreement (PPA), Lease, and Loan.

What is a cash purchase solar system?

Cash Purchase refers to the direct acquisition of the system and is paid upfront without any financing. The business or homeowner will be able to utilize the solar production and receive all incentives, but will also be responsible for the maintenance of the system.

How does solar EMS work?

Real-time Monitoring and Control: A key feature of Solar EMS is its ability to provide real-time monitoring and control. Through sensors, meters, and communication systems, the system continuously gathers data on energy production, consumption, and storage.
